OAF Lesson 1-Hello Word.pptx

  1. 1、本文档共55页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
Oracle Application Framework图片只作参考用途Day1谭明 2016/04/05信息分类: 内部前言目前,越来越多的项目中出现OAF开发的需求,主要集中在新页面的开发及既存页面(其他实施方开发或Oracle标准页面)的修改。因此,本次培训的目前是能让大家掌握基本的OAF开发技能。页脚目录OAF基础知识各技术储备要求开发平台的配置Hello WorldOAF页面的发布页脚OAF基础知识页脚什么是OAFOracle Application Framework (OAF) 是Oracle提供的基于HTML应用的开发和发布平台。OAF由一系列的中间层服务和Oracle JDeveloper 的扩展(Oracle Application Extension, OA Extension)组成。页脚OAF优点及特性良好的用户体验例如页面局部刷新,翻页,LOV,统一的CSS风格。企业级的可靠性给多数用户提供次秒级响应时间,页面第一次载入的时间比较长,之后一些公共信息(例如用户信息)会被中间层缓存,从而实现快速响应。提高开发者效率基于MVC的架构设计,使用OAF设计的用户界面以符合业界标准的XML格式存在,借助OAF开发人员可以方便扩展EBS。开发标准基于J2EE,很多特征都符合业界的标准。页脚OAF MVC 结构Model通过BC4J (Oracle Business Components for Java)来实现View通过UI XML(UIX)实现Controller通过Java类来实现,简单的页面流转直接使用CO类实现,复杂的则使用Oracle Workflow来实现页脚OAF 页面组成页脚OAF 应用开发结构Application Modules是一个容纳相关B4CJ实体对象的容器,含有业务逻辑方法,被CO调用.Entity Objects封装,同步DB.View Objects向页面展现数据,保存用户更改数据.页脚OAF 页面结构有两种页面UI元素:Region和Item每个UI元素都对应一个或多个Java Bean设计时使用声明的方式,定义结构运行时,UIX框架将根据Web Bean结构产生HTML页脚OAF 开发流程创建OA Workspace创建OA Project创建EO创建VO创建AM创建PAGE创建CO页脚各技术储备要求页脚OAF开发中需要用到的技术JAVAClass反编译及阅读能力HTMLJava ScriptPL/SQL页脚开发平台的配置页脚查找OA版本OAF与EBS是密切相关的,因此不同版本的EBS可能需要使用不同的JDeveloper。查找方法:打开任意一个FORM界面,点击菜单[帮助]->[关于 Oracle Applications]。页脚下载对应版本的JDeveloperOracle Support中搜索文档:OA Framework - How to Find the Correct Version of JDeveloper for OA Extensions to Use with E-Business Suite 11i or Release 12.x (文档 ID 416708.1)打开任一FORM,点帮助菜单->关于Oracle Applications,根据当前应用的版本12.1.3,下载对应的Patch 9879989页脚为Jdeveloper配置环境变量将下载的Patch解压到指定目录,如C盘;并设置环境变量JDEV_USER_HOME。页脚获取DBC文件该文件用于JDeveloper连接至EBS环境。方法一:FTP至$FND_SECURE目录下载DBC文件方法二:通过http://server:port/OA_HTML/jsp/fnd/aoljtest.jsp获取DBC文件页脚DBC文件的修改及存放将获取的DBC文件中注释掉以下行连接信息(该步骤也可忽略)# APPS_JDBC_URL=jdbc...将修改后的DBC文件存放至%JDEV_USER_HOME%\dbc_files\secure页脚为EBS用户分配职责将需要为EBS用户增加两个职责:OA Framework ToolBox Tutorial(OA Framework 工具教程)OA Framework ToolBox Tutorial Labs(OA Framework 工具教程:练习)页脚设置编码字符集菜单Tools -> Preferences -> Environment -> Encoding 选择UTF-8页脚设置项目默认字符集菜单Tools -> Default Project Properties -> Compiler -> Character Encoding 选择UTF-8页脚设

文档评论(0)

2518887 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档